以前﹐在香港的時候﹐每錯過了愛華頓的比賽﹐或直播或錄影精華﹐我都會跑上YOU TUBE看看別人上載去的那些片段。可是﹐搬到歐洲生活後﹐這個方法有點行不通。因為版權問題﹐YOU TUBE不容許我在網上看英國聯賽的片段。當然﹐也就包括了愛華頓那一些。

縱然如此﹐我倒還是喜歡到YOU TUBE去。我會找尋那些久違了的港產片﹑電視劇集。正如林海峰在其一個TALK SHOW裡所言﹐有時候YOU TUBE的確比正版的DVD還要齊全。早陣子﹐我便重溫了《足球小將》﹑《香港八二》和《雙聲報喜》。

當然﹐也不是只有港產片和香港電視劇集。許多荷李活經典電影﹐你也可以在YOU TUBE裡找到。不過﹐你倒要逐個片段來看﹐總不能一氣呵成。我是一個CHEAP精。我實在不大介意這樣細小的麻煩。於是﹐我重溫了一部我很喜歡的老電影﹕《猜猜誰來進晚餐》。我也看了一部份《戰爭與和平》。

最近﹐我在YOU TUBE裡找到了一些以前香港的錄像。我想﹐很珍貴的罷。是二次大戰前的香港。
